We show that a positive braid knot has maximal topological 4-genus exactly if it has maximal signature invariant. As an application, we determine all positive braid knots with maximal topological 4-genus and compute the topological 4-genus for all positive braid knots with up to 12 crossings.

Maximal causal curves for Lipschitz metrics are either lightlike or timelike.
problem Characterizing maximal causal curves for Lipschitz metrics.
method Analyzing the parametrization and geodesic equation for maximal causal curves in terms of Filippov solutions.
result Maximal causal curves for Lipschitz metrics are either everywhere lightlike or everywhere timelike.

This paper proves a new, more precise version of Cheng's maximal diameter theorem for manifolds with positive Ricci curvature.
problem Proving a more precise version of Cheng's maximal diameter theorem for manifolds with positive Ricci curvature.
method Using a combination of Ricci curvature bounds and Riemannian universal cover properties to establish a quantitative rigidity result.
result If a manifold has positive Ricci curvature and a diameter close to the maximal possible, it is diffeomorphic and bi-Hölder close to the sphere.
